A 42-year-old suspect was expected to appear in the Bela-Bela Magistrate’s Court early last week after he was arrested recently on a charge of illegal cultivation of dagga at Hlalampya informal settlement.
Provincial Police Communications Head Motlafela Mojapelo indicated that Police had received information about the existence of the plants and members of the Crime Intelligence Unit and Visible Policing Unit swiftly responded. Upon their arrival at the premises 36 dagga plants with an estimated street value of R3 000 were discovered and confiscated. The suspect was apprehended on the spot, according to Mojapelo.
